Yesterday I found a Turkish yarn at Hobby Lobby that is a terrific deal. It's $1.99 for 7 ounces (198 grams). It's soft and well made. They only had a few colors available, but I imagine they'll be getting more in.

 

For some reason it was mixed in with RH super saver skeins.

 

Anyway, it's called "I Love This Yarn" -- rightly named.

I bought a skein of this the other day, and have so far crocheted a tiny teddy bear with it. It appealed to me because it's got the softness similar to Caron's Simply Soft, which I love, but with the sense of durabilty of the Red Heart. I haven't tried washing it yet, but it worked up beautifully, no splitting!

Anyway, my Mom works at Hobby Lobby so of course I asked her if they were going to get more colors (mine has 6 and it looks like they might have just been sold out of two more). She said she'd inquire, but here's how it works with new yarns. They get a sample amount of a new yarn from HQ. Based on how it sells, the individual hobby Lobby decides how much to buy. So if it sells well, you'll be seeing pleanty of it stocked, if not... death of a yarn. I would assume if it gets a good enough response they'll generate more colors. yes our hobby lobby has it to so as always I had to have it .and of course I had to use itt when I got home . I made a short sleeve jacket and it is so soft . heres the thing it is classed as #5 bulky so be sure to check your gauge it may look the same as ww but it may not be.I do hope they get more colors as well .of course red heart is way behind in coming out with new colors .I doubt if any one at red heart even crochets alot as we do and just die for new colors you can only make so many things the same old colors.
